Scientists Find Titanosaurs Buried 68-Million-Year-Old Eggs in Rotting Vegetation for Warmth

3 articles · Updated · CBC Sports · Sep 9

Summary

  • Microscopic pores in 68-million-year-old titanosaur eggshells from Argentina’s Chorrillo Formation show the giant dinosaurs likely buried their volleyball-sized eggs in rotting vegetation to incubate them.
  • Electron-microscope analysis found the shells were highly porous, a trait seen in buried eggs because embryos need more oxygen underground than in open-air nests.
  • The strategy would have solved a basic problem: titanosaurs, which could weigh up to 75 tonnes, were too large to sit on eggs without crushing them, while cool southern conditions made sun-warmed burial unlikely.
  • The site lay at a latitude comparable to Red Deer, Alberta, and marks reproduction far from the equator, underscoring how adaptable titanosaurs were in spreading across diverse Late Cretaceous environments.
